## Break-Glass Access — Bucketeer Assignment Service

Welcome aboard. Bucketeer assigns users to A/B experiment arms for the Lanternfold platform. Under normal conditions you will never need direct database access; all changes go through the Canopy console. If the console is down and experiment assignments are corrupting, break-glass access is permitted after paging the duty lead, Mirela. Document every command you run. The emergency credential bundle is sealed in the Hollowgate vault, which opens only with the recovery passphrase below.

strongbox words: druath-quenael

After building the Lanepost widget bundle, configure the lookup backend. The widget calls the Mapfinch suggestion service, so `AUTOCOMPLETE_REGION` and `AUTOCOMPLETE_MAX_RESULTS` must match the values used in staging; reviewers should verify these against the release checklist. Debounce settings live in the widget config, not the env. Finally, the suggestion service rejects unauthenticated requests, so the deploy env must include the service credential. Append the following line to the production .env file:

sealed setting: LEDGER_TOKEN20=6148d35bbb480b0ab79e

**Ticket: Snapshot config drift in Glimmerpane UI suite**

Welcome aboard. Our snapshot tests for the Glimmerpane component library have started failing intermittently because the staging renderer picked up different theme tokens than CI. Please compare both environments carefully before regenerating any snapshots, and do not bulk-approve diffs. For reference, the expected settings the renderer should be running with are as follows.

service settings:
ralael:
  pin: 7453
  tenant: zorath
  seal: seal_087806e4
  metrics_host: metrics.ralael.paliqworks.example
  standby_team: fraath
  escalation: praok-istiel
  nonce: 10e083

Subject: Handover of image slimming duties

Starting next sprint, ownership of the container image slimming pipeline for the Orvane platform is changing hands. This covers the base-image trimming scripts, the multi-stage build templates, and the size-regression gate in CI. For on-call purposes: if the gate blocks a deploy or a slimmed image fails at runtime due to a stripped dependency, do not bypass the gate yourself. The rollback procedure is documented in the runbook. Escalate all such incidents to the new owner listed below.

signatory, fajef-yafof: Wenix Quenath